Glass Jar Material Integrity: Protecting Potent Skincare Formulas
Inertness and Airtight Sealing for Active-Rich Skincare
Glass jars preserve formula integrity through inherent chemical inertness—unlike many plastics, they do not leach contaminants or react with sensitive actives such as retinoids, vitamin C, or peptides. This non-reactive stability safeguards molecular structure, ensuring consistent ingredient performance over time. Equally vital is the hermetic seal: precision-engineered closures prevent oxygen ingress, which drives oxidation and degrades potency. Research published in Cosmetic Science Review (2023) found that formulations stored in airtight glass retain 15% more active concentration after 12 months compared to those in compromised packaging. The barrier also blocks ambient moisture and microbial intrusion, extending shelf life while supporting clean beauty standards.
UV Resistance and Oxidation Protection: Amber vs. Frosted vs. Clear Glass
UV protection varies significantly across glass types—directly influencing ingredient stability and efficacy:
| Glass Type | UV Blocking | Best For | Antioxidant Retention |
|---|---|---|---|
| Amber | 99% | Light-sensitive actives (vitamin C, retinol, CBD, essential oils) | 30% higher than clear glass after 6 months |
| Frosted | 70–80% | Opaque aesthetics + moderate photoprotection | Masks formulation discoloration; supports visual freshness |
| Clear | <10% | Non-photo-sensitive products only | Requires secondary light-blocking packaging (e.g., outer carton) |
Amber glass filters harmful UVB and UVA wavelengths most effectively, making it the gold standard for oxidation-prone antioxidants. Frosted variants offer a functional-aesthetic balance—diffusing light while reinforcing luxury cues. Clear glass, though visually transparent, provides negligible protection and should be reserved for stable formulations paired with protective secondary packaging. As noted in Packaging Insights (2023), amber jars reduce oxidative damage in vitamin C serums by 40% versus clear alternatives—underscoring the need to align glass selection with ingredient vulnerability.
Luxury Perception Engineered Through Glass Jar Weight and Wall Thickness
How Heavy, Thick-Walled Glass Jars Elevate Premium Brand Positioning
Weight and wall thickness are powerful, subconscious signals of quality in skincare packaging. Consumers consistently associate heft with craftsmanship and efficacy: 72% link jar weight to perceived product superiority (Packaging Digest, 2024). Structurally, walls ≥2.5mm prevent flexing during use—maintaining rigidity, tactile confidence, and long-term aesthetic integrity. This engineering directly shapes perception: identical formulas housed in substantial glass jars are rated 34% more effective than those in lightweight containers (Journal of Consumer Psychology, 2023). Luxury brands leverage this psychological resonance deliberately—using dense, well-proportioned vessels not just as containers, but as tangible expressions of value and care.
Tactile Value Signals: Linking Wall Thickness to Consumer Willingness-to-Pay
Wall thickness governs first-touch impressions that shape purchase decisions. Jars with walls under 1.8mm register as flimsy or low-cost, triggering implicit doubt about formula integrity. In contrast, thick-walled designs (2.2–3.0mm) deliver thermal mass and structural assurance—subconsciously reinforcing trust in both packaging and contents. Data from the Cosmetic Business Report (2024) shows consumers pay 18–27% more for skincare in optimally thick-walled glass, interpreting physical durability as a proxy for product performance. That tactile reassurance functions as a silent sales driver: purchase resistance drops by 41% when jars feel premium—confirming that sensory design is not ornamental, but foundational to premium positioning.
Glass Jar Aesthetic Customization: Shape, Finish, and Closure as Brand Differentiators
Frosted, Amber, and Gradient Finishes — Matching Visual Identity to Ingredient Sensitivity
Aesthetic finishes serve dual roles: reinforcing brand identity while delivering functional protection. Frosted glass conveys refined minimalism and diffuses light—offering moderate UV shielding ideal for moderately photosensitive ingredients like stabilized vitamin C or encapsulated retinol. Amber glass delivers maximum photoprotection (blocking 99% of UVB rays, per 2024 Cosmetic Packaging Science Review) and pairs naturally with high-value botanicals—CBD, rosehip oil, and volatile essential oils—that degrade rapidly under light exposure. Gradient finishes—transitioning from opaque at the top to translucent near the base—enable strategic visibility: showcasing viscosity, color, or texture of premium formulas while shielding surface layers from ambient light. This intentional alignment of form and function strengthens brand credibility and consumer confidence.
Premium Closures for Glass Jars: Metal, Bamboo, and Dual-Function Pumps as Luxury Cues
Closures transform functional necessity into experiential luxury. Weighted metal lids—with knurled or brushed finishes—deliver satisfying acoustic and tactile feedback on closure, while ensuring an airtight seal critical for oxygen-labile peptides and growth factors. Sustainable bamboo tops provide eco-conscious sophistication, reducing carbon footprint by 40% versus conventional plastic alternatives (Sustainable Packaging Coalition, 2023). Dual-function airless pumps—featuring integrated applicators or metered dispensing—enhance hygiene and precision, especially for microbiome-supportive or probiotic-rich formulas prone to contamination. Each material and mechanism engages a distinct sensory channel: the cool conductivity of metal, the warm organic grain of bamboo, and the engineered smoothness of precision dispensing. Together, they elevate daily use into a deliberate, elevated ritual—where protection and perception converge.
